Researchers at JPMorgan, Toshiba and Ciena say they have built a quantum key distribution (QKD) network that can secure blockchain applications against quantum attacks. The QKD network is a secure two-way communication network that successfully achieves instant detection and protection against eavesdroppers. The researchers also studied the impact of real-world environmental factors on the quality of quantum channels and used QKD-secured optical channels to deploy and secure Liink, JPMorgan's production-grade peer-to-peer blockchain network.
